Post by: Simon on June 09, 2005, 18:10
Yes, the new posts function only works perfectly, when you first log in, or if you restart your browser, but are kept logged in by the cookie.  It does work in the same session, but even though it displays new posts exist, it will still go to the newest post as it was at the start of the session, if that makes any sense.  It really isn't a good system, but it's the only one we've got, so it's a question of getting used to it, unless Sam decides he wants to rebuild the new posts function.  :ooo:

It does seem as though everyone is gradually getting things working, and most of the issues have been browser based.
